How LED extension application works
LED extension application uses light-activated bonding to attach extensions securely along the hair shaft, which allows placement even on shorter lengths. The method focuses on thin, discreet bonds that distribute weight evenly, reducing strain on natural hair. Expect a step-by-step placement process during your appointment with careful sectioning and alignment for a seamless blend.
During the initial consultation your stylist will assess hair density, desired length and color, and prioritize the goals you bring. Care, maintenance, and durability
This LED method yields a lightweight and durable result, but longevity depends on styling habits and follow-up care. Your stylist will outline a maintenance plan that includes gentle brushing, product recommendations, and periodic check-ins to keep bonds secure. Regular professional adjustments can address shifting placement from everyday wear and seasonal changes.
